I have visited my dealer and designed the truck I want. Two questions I have. Is there a specific window that is open for oedering or can an order be placed at any time. The second question is when would the window open for the 2025's?

2024 is still open for orders.

as for 2025 my guess would be July or August

Only thing certain about MY25 is that they will cost more. Signs point to bigger screen that will eliminate cubby, some changes to headlights/taillights and bumpers typical for a refresh, maybe an ST option. Order a 24 and if 25 info comes out before you take delivery of 24 just order one of those and wait.

This☝ is the best option. By the time a '24 is being built, there should be more info on changes the '25 models will have.
No cost to cancel an existing order, either. The dealers usually like canceled orders because they can easily sell the Maverick to someone else, especially a Hybrid.
